A leading support organization is looking for a Deputy Support Manager in Witney. This role involves mentoring support teams and assisting in creating person-centered plans for individuals with learning disabilities.
Candidates should have relevant qualifications in Health and Social Care, experience in support roles, and excellent communication skills. Full UK driver's license required.
The position is full-time with a salary of Β£30,856.62 per annum, offering opportunities to empower individuals and drive service improvement.
